Output d6af35e8ea84700937f0db4b5aa1cdc7da748df367a0896a2799514e2f7b2a59:3

value
32891595
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e26de80c35af9948848b0c35a0d5abc75c128dea OP_EQUALVERIFY OP_CHECKSIG
address
1MeFNndcPfRtppB8uuN2H2dPyCd8FUeZPX
transaction
d6af35e8ea84700937f0db4b5aa1cdc7da748df367a0896a2799514e2f7b2a59
spent
true